Pre-reading Birth to Kindergarten At this stage, young children can listen to stories read to them. Many three year olds pretend to read by mimicking adults flipping through books. By ages four and five, children can point to words and pictures when asked.

WebThis first phonics phase is the foundation on which we build in the following phases. In Phase 1 we focus on speaking and listening skills, so that children become more aware of the different sounds around them. This phase is broken up into seven different parts: Aspect 1 – Environmental sound discrimination.
